Summary

This omega-3 fish oil supplement contains high-quality ingredients such as fish oil concentrate from anchovy, sardine, mackerel, and salmon, which are excellent sources of omega-3 fatty acids. The inclusion of EPA and DHA supports heart and brain health, while natural vitamin E acts as an antioxidant. The product is minimally processed and free from harmful additives, making it a strong choice for those seeking a clean and effective omega-3 supplement.

Key ingredients 6

Fish Oil Concentrate
Very Good

Fish oil concentrate is a rich source of omega-3 fatty acids, which are essential for heart and brain health. It is derived from anchovy, sardine, mackerel, and salmon, which are known for their high omega-3 content. The use of multiple fish sources may enhance the nutrient profile and provide a broader range of benefits.

Omega-3 Fatty Acids
Very Good

Omega-3 fatty acids are crucial for reducing inflammation and supporting heart health. They are well-documented for their role in lowering triglyceride levels and improving overall cardiovascular function. The inclusion of omega-3s in supplements is beneficial for those who do not consume enough through diet alone.

Eicosapentaenoic Acid (EPA)
Very Good

EPA is a type of omega-3 fatty acid that plays a key role in reducing inflammation and supporting heart health. It is particularly effective in lowering triglyceride levels and may help in managing depression. EPA is often recommended for its cardiovascular benefits and anti-inflammatory properties.

Docosahexaenoic Acid (DHA)
Very Good

DHA is an omega-3 fatty acid essential for brain health and development. It is a major structural component of the brain and retina, making it crucial for cognitive function and vision. DHA is particularly important during pregnancy and early childhood for brain development.

Natural Vitamin E
Good

Natural vitamin E acts as an antioxidant, protecting cells from damage caused by free radicals. It is important for immune function and skin health. The natural form of vitamin E is more bioavailable than synthetic versions, enhancing its effectiveness.

Softgel Capsule
Neutral

The softgel capsule is made from gelatin, glycerin, and purified water, serving as a delivery method for the active ingredients. It is a common and generally safe form of encapsulation for supplements. The ingredients used in the capsule are standard and do not pose significant health concerns.
